Job summary

Sedgman in Phoenix, AZ, is seeking a Process Engineer to support design and engineering teams, delivering high-quality mining projects. You will be involved in calculations, drawings, reviews, reports, modeling, and client support as part of the process team.

The role requires a Bachelor of Engineering in relevant disciplines and 2–5 years of process design experience, with travel to mine sites and eligibility to work in the USA without sponsorship.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or of Engineering in Mineral Processing, Metallurgy or Chemical Disciplines.
  • 2–5 years of work experience; process design experience preferred.
  • Eligible to register with the Arizona State Board of Technical Registration to obtain the P.E. licensure.
  • Willing to travel to mine sites.
  • Authorized to work in USA without sponsorship.

Responsibilities

  • Provide process design support through the engineering phases and front-end design.
  • Perform studies into site improvements and modifications.
  • Develop, promote and use operations systems for projects.
  • Troubleshoot and resolve process issues.
  • Develop process flow sheets and prepare design criteria.
  • Prepare process calculations, PFDs, heat & material balances and P&IDs.
  • Size process equipment and develop specifications.
  • Coordinate with other departments to ensure safe operations.
  • Stay up-to-date with mining processing technology and propose new equipment or processes.
